Transaction 37109960aef65a9d4d6c4b3c7c07a845f6ed01bc93d6fa3c54b125261abac4a5
1 Input
1 Output
-
37109960aef65a9d4d6c4b3c7c07a845f6ed01bc93d6fa3c54b125261abac4a5:0
- value
- 102976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39f45af694e7de982e29a56b00e43a303d8610a8 OP_EQUAL
- address
- 36yTAaosx8wt2D8tdfCgWV8AiDb7kwbezv